Kaea Karauria, who would have turned 16 five days ago, was tragically killed in a stabbing incident in Onekawa on May 11, leaving his family heartbroken. Despite nearly four weeks passing, police have yet to make any arrests, and Kaea’s father suspects that potential witnesses have been threatened to remain silent. In response to the tragedy, a fundraiser has been initiated to support Kaea’s family, alongside a social media campaign advocating for “Justice for Kaea,” highlighting the need for those with information to come forward.

Kiwi Erika Fairweather disqualified from 400m freestyle world title defence
Erika Fairweather’s attempt to defend her world 400m freestyle title ended abruptly as she was disqualified for a false start during the World Aquatics Championships in Singapore.
